Purpose The purpose is to train individuals with proficiency in American Sign Language to become interpreters for the Deaf. The focus is on developing the processing skills necessary to proceed from being a ?signer? to becoming an interpreter. Course work will focus on processing skills, interpreting skills and continued sign vocabulary development. The objective of this career studies certificate is to prepare individuals to take the Virginia Quality Assurance Screening (QAS). Occupational opportunities include working as an interpreter in private practice as well as working in educational settings. View more details on New River Community College . New River Community College address is 5251 College Drive, Dublin, Virginia 24084-1127. You can contact this school by calling (540) 674-3600 or visit the college website at www.nr.edu .
This is a 2-year, Public, Associate's--Public Rural-serving Medium according to Carnegie Classification. Religion Affiliation is Not applicable and student-to-faculty ratio is 26 to 1. The enrolled student percent that are registered with the office of disability services is 3% or less .
Awards offered by New River Community College are as follow: Less than one year certificate One but less than two years certificate Associate's degree.
With a student population of 5,207 (all undergraduate) and set in a Rural: Fringe, New River Community College services are: Remedial services Academic/career counseling service Employment services for students Placement services for completers On-campus day care for students' children . Campus housing: No.
Tuition for New River Community College is $2,905. Type of credit accepted by this institution Dual credit Credit for life experiences Advanced placement (AP) credits . Most part of the informations about this college comes from sources like National Center for Education Statistics
